About this location

Lumus Imaging Cannington is an accredited imaging practice at 8-10 Hamilton St, Cannington WA 6107. Its Medicare Location Specific Practice Number is 5975, and the register lists it as accredited for x-ray, ultrasound and CT. That accreditation has run since 11 February 2011 and is current to 31 July 2027.
